Hybrid clubs occupy a uniquely important gap in most golfers bags, yet they are among the least frequently fitted. Most golfers accept whatever hybrid came with their set or was chosen off a shelf, then wonder why their long-game consistency is poor. A simulator fitting session fixes this in 30-45 minutes.
Why Hybrids Need Fitting
Hybrids are designed to replace long irons, which are among the hardest clubs to hit consistently. The wider sole and higher center of gravity in a hybrid should make launching easier than a 3-iron. But if the hybrid shaft is too stiff, too heavy, or the head loft is wrong for your swing, you can end up with a club that is only marginally better than the iron it replaced -- or even worse in certain conditions.
The specific failure mode depends on your swing. High swing-speed players often over-spin hybrids because they load the shaft more aggressively. Mid-handicap players often under-launch because they play too stiff a shaft profile. A simulator gives you the numbers to diagnose this within a dozen swings.
Setting Up the Simulator Hybrid Fitting Session
Hit 10 shots with your current hybrid from a neutral setup (mat, not teed). Record averages: ball speed, carry distance, launch angle, total spin rate, and side spin. Note the standard deviation across those 10 shots -- consistency is as important as peak numbers for a scoring club. A hybrid that averages 195 yards with a standard deviation of 12 yards is far less useful than one that averages 188 yards with a standard deviation of 5 yards.
What the Numbers Should Look Like
For a 20-degree hybrid (3-hybrid): target launch angle 15 to 20 degrees, spin rate 4000 to 5500 rpm, carry 185-215 yards depending on swing speed. For a 24-degree hybrid (4-hybrid replacement): launch 18 to 23 degrees, spin 5000 to 6500 rpm, carry 165-195 yards. If you are outside these windows, a shaft or loft change is warranted.
The most common finding: too much spin from a shaft that is too light. Golfers who use driver shafts in the 50-60 gram range often benefit from a hybrid shaft in the 70-80 gram range to control spin. Test this by changing the shaft weight alone, holding the head constant, and comparing spin averages.
Hybrid vs Long Iron: The Simulator Comparison
The best use of a simulator in hybrid fitting is a direct comparison against the iron the hybrid is meant to replace. Hit 10 shots with your 3-iron and 10 with a 20-degree hybrid in the same session. Compare carry, dispersion, and launch. For most amateur golfers with swing speeds below 95 mph, the hybrid will show meaningfully more consistent launch and carry. If your numbers are similar, the hybrid is still likely worth it off tight lies and rough where the wider sole performs better.
Shaft Fitting for Hybrids
Hybrid shaft fitting parallels fairway wood fitting. Heavier shafts (70-90 grams) reduce spin and suit higher swing speeds. Lighter shafts (50-65 grams) increase launch and suit slower swing speeds. Flex matters less than weight for spin control. Test at minimum two shaft weights in the same head before concluding your fitting is complete.
